Lithologic Log
(Log data entered by KGS.)
From: 0 ft. to 3 ft. brown top soil
From: 3 ft. to 20 ft. dark brown clay
From: 20 ft. to 27 ft. silty clay
From: 27 ft. to 30 ft. sand, medium to coarse
From: 30 ft. to 35 ft. blue clay
From: 35 ft. to 37 ft. sand and gravel; gravel max size 1 mm
From: 37 ft. to 52 ft. coarse sand to gravel, 1 to 2 mm
From: 52 ft. to 60 ft. coarse sand to gravel, 1 to 2 mm
From: 60 ft. to 62 ft. clay
From: 62 ft. to 67 ft. blue clay
From: 67 ft. to 72 ft. clay
From: 72 ft. to 77 ft. coarse sand to fine gravel; gravel less than 1 mm diameter
From: 77 ft. to 80 ft. clay
From: 80 ft. to 82 ft. sand and coarse gravel, 1 to 6 mm diameter
From: 82 ft. to 89 ft. sand and coarse gravel, 1 to 6 mm diameter
From: 89 ft. to 90 ft. clay
From: 90 ft. to 95 ft. gravel, 1 to 4 mm
From: 95 ft. to 97 ft. tan clay, some sand mixed in
From: 97 ft. to 103 ft. tan clay, some sand mixed in
From: 103 ft. to 112 ft. fine sand to gravel; gravel 1 to 5 mm diameter
From: 112 ft. to 125 ft. fine sand to gravel; gravel 1 to 5 mm diameter
From: 125 ft. to 126 ft. clay
From: 126 ft. to 127 ft. sandstone, yellow
